George's marriages:

- Married Minnie E. (Fitch) Morris on September 17, 1898 in Orange County, Indiana

-Married Julia Alice Christenberry on October 3, 1931 in Daviess County, Indiana

-Married Sarah M. Stricker on April 21, 1938 in Bedford, Lawrence County, Indiana

Per his Death Certificate, George died from cardiac decompensation and arteriosclerosis. He was a widowed, retired farmer. His daughter, Verna Smith, was the informant on his Death Certificate.

THE BEDFORD DAILY-TIMES MAIL (Bedford, Indiana), Sunday, February 20, 1972, Page 2:

George A. Bateman, 97, of Bedford, a retired farmer, died Saturday in Bedford. Funeral services will be at 1:30 p.m. Tuesday in the Day and Carter Mortuary, with the Rev. Donald Tharp officiating. Burial will follow in Green Hill Cemetery.

He was born on Jan. 17, 1975 [sic] in Martin County, to John and Susie Treadway Bateman. He married Minnie E. Fitch, in 1895. She died in 1924. He was a member of the First Christian Church.

Survivors include a daughter, Mrs. Robert (Verna) Smith, of Bedford, eight grandchildren, 16 great-grandchildren, two great-great-grandchildren, and several nieces and nephews. Two daughters preceded him in death.

Friends may call at the Day and Carter Mortuary after noon Monday.
